Common indicators include hearing scratching or scurrying sounds, especially at night, which often occur within the walls or ceiling. Visible damage to roof vents, soffits, or attic insulation can also suggest raccoons are present, as they tend to tear through materials to access shelter. Additionally, the presence of raccoon droppings, often found near entry points or in the attic itself, is a clear sign of activity. Property owners may also notice a strong, musky odor, which indicates animal presence and waste buildup. The problems associated with raccoons in the attic extend beyond mere noise. These animals can cause significant structural damage by tearing apart insulation, wiring, and vents, which can lead to costly repairs. Raccoons are also known carriers of parasites and diseases that can pose health risks to residents, especially if droppings or urine contaminate living spaces. Properties that typically come up in discussions about raccoons in the attic are often residential homes, especially those with accessible roofs or overhanging trees. Older houses with less secure vents or damaged soffits are particularly vulnerable, as raccoons tend to exploit weak points to gain entry. Rural and suburban properties with nearby wooded areas or water sources also face higher risks, as raccoons are naturally attracted to environments with abundant food and shelter. Attics with insufficient insulation or ventilation are attractive nesting sites, making these homes more susceptible to infestation.
